Wireless speakers connection
LED indicator of wireless receiver
LED Color
Operation
Yellow
The wireless receiver is receiving 
the signal of the wireless TX.
Red
The Wireless Receiver is in 
standby mode.
Off (No 
display)
The power cord of wireless 
receiver is disconnected. 
Setting up the wireless receiver for 
the first time
1.  Connect the Wireless Receiver and the rear 
speaker (right, left) with the speaker cables.
Color
Speaker
Position
Grey
Rear
Rear right 
Blue
Rear
Rear left 
2.  Connect the power cord of the Wireless 
Receiver to the outlet.
3.  Turn off the unit and insert the Wireless TX into 
the WIRELESS connector on the rear of the unit.
Line
4.  Turn on the main unit: The main unit and 
wireless receiver will be automatically 
connected. 
 
y Insert the Wireless TX with the marked 
“Wireless TX" facing upwards to rear on the 
unit.
 
y Insert the Wireless TX to the line on the 
Wireless TX into the WIRELESS connector on 
the rear of the unit.
 
y Do not insert a wireless dongle other than 
the Wireless TX dongle dedicated for the 
product. The product might be damaged or 
it may not be removed easily.

Manually pairing wireless receiver
When your connection is not completed, you can 
see the red LED on the wireless receiver and rear 
speakers are not made sound. To solve the problem, 
follow the below steps.
1.  Press and hold I STOP button on the unit 
and 
 MUTE button on the remote control 
simultaneously. 
- Displays the “REMATE”.
2.  Press PAIRING on back of the wireless receiver. 
- The yellow LED will flicker
3.  Turn off and on the unit. 
- If you see “yellow” LED, it’ s successful.
4.  If you don’t see “yellow” LED, try again Step 1 - 
Step 3.
 
y If you operate main unit then wireless 
receiver (rear speakers) sound within a few 
seconds in standby mode.
 
y Set the distance between this unit and 
wireless receiver within 10 m (32 ft.).
 
y Optimum performance can be 
implemented only when the unit and the 
wireless receiver within distance of 2 m (6 ft.) 
to  10 m (32 ft.) is used since communication 
failure may occur if longer distance is used.
 
y It takes a few seconds (and may take longer) 
for the Wireless TX and wireless receiver to 
communicate with each other.
